Govt. Should Give Tourism Adequate Attention – NANTA VP

Vice President National Association of Nigeria Travel Agencies NANTA, Otunba Babatunde Adesokan  has called on government at all level to consider investment in tourism as priority and give sector the attention it deserves.

Otunba Babatunde Adesokan, VP western zone  said this while speaking with journalists on this year World Tourism Day.

World Tourism Day is a day set aside by United Nation World Tourism Organization to sensitize the public,
highlights the significance of tourism in fostering cultural exchange, economic growth and sustainable development.

Adesokan said, Investment in tourism will not only enhance revenue drive but also enhance creative industry and reduce unemployment among the youths.

Speaking on world tourism day celebration, Adesokan said, celebrating world Tourism Day is beyond gathering of people for funfare alone, it should be about celebration of noticeable achievements in the sector and not just entertaining guests.

“Stakeholders’s focus should be more on development and promotion of domestic tourism, the government intervention should just be provision of basic amenities and creating Conducive and secured environment for the domestive tourism to thrive

“NANTA as an association will always be ready to work with any government or individuals in the area of tourism destinations development within the country. “he concluded
